{"id":2754,"date":"2017-01-25T10:31:35","date_gmt":"2017-01-25T09:31:35","guid":{"rendered":"https:\/\/clouding.io\/blog\/?p=2754"},"modified":"2024-02-15T11:03:13","modified_gmt":"2024-02-15T10:03:13","slug":"te-contamos-el-origen-del-termino-bug","status":"publish","type":"post","link":"https:\/\/clouding.io\/blog\/te-contamos-el-origen-del-termino-bug\/","title":{"rendered":"Te contamos el origen del t\u00e9rmino &#8216;bug&#8217;"},"content":{"rendered":"<p>En este post te hablamos acerca del t\u00e9rmino \u00abbug\u00bb y su historia. \u00bfTienes alg\u00fan \u00abbug\u00bb en tu<a href=\"https:\/\/clouding.io\/kb\/imagenes-disponibles-clouding-io\/\" target=\"_blank\" rel=\"noopener\"> sistema operativo<\/a> o en el <a href=\"https:\/\/clouding.io\/kb\/wordpress-actualizar-sus-plugins-por-ftp\/\" target=\"_blank\" rel=\"noopener\">CMS <\/a>de tu Cloud Server? Nuestros Cloud Pros, t\u00e9cnicos expertos, te asisten en lo que necesites.<\/p>\n<p>En el mundo de IT, un <strong>\u00abbug\u00bb es un error en un programa<\/strong>. Se trata de un t\u00e9rmino que se utiliza con mucha frecuencia.Aunque en la actualidad utilizamos la palabra bug para referirnos a un error en el software, \u00e9sta en realidad se origin\u00f3 en el \u00e1mbito del hardware. La acu\u00f1aci\u00f3n del t\u00e9rmino se atribuye a la conocida programadora pionera<a href=\"http:\/\/whatis.techtarget.com\/definition\/Rear-Admiral-Grace-Murray-Hopper\" target=\"_blank\" rel=\"noopener\"> Grace Hopper<\/a>.<\/p>\n<p>En 1944, Hopper, que era entonces una joven oficial de la Reserva Naval, trabajaba en un ordenador denominado<strong> Mark II<\/strong>, el cual comenz\u00f3 a fallar.\u00a0Tras revisarlo, se percat\u00f3 de que un<strong> bicho (bug, en ingl\u00e9s)<\/strong>, que en realidad era una <strong>polilla<\/strong>, se hab\u00eda introducido dentro del mismo y que \u00e9sta era la raz\u00f3n del fallo. Hopper dej\u00f3 anotado en su cuaderno que \u00e9sta era la primera vez que se encontraba un bicho dentro del ordenador. Por ello, en la actualidad<strong> bug equivale a error<\/strong>.\u00a0La polilla fue mostrada durante muchos a\u00f1os por el Ej\u00e9rcito y en la actualidad es propiedad del <a href=\"https:\/\/www.si.edu\/\" target=\"_blank\" rel=\"noopener\">Smithsonian<\/a>.<\/p>\n<p>El proceso de encontrar bugs antes de que lo hagan los usuarios del programa se llama <strong>proceso de depuraci\u00f3n (\u00abdebugging\u00bb)<\/strong>. El \u00abdebugging\u00bb empieza despu\u00e9s de que se escriba el c\u00f3digo y contin\u00faa en los momentos posteriores , ya que el c\u00f3digo se combina con otras unidades de programaci\u00f3n para formar un software producto, como por ejemplo, un sistema operativo o una aplicaci\u00f3n.<\/p>\n<p>Todav\u00eda pueden descubrirse bugs <strong>despu\u00e9s del lanzamiento del producto<\/strong> o <strong>durante la fase beta de pruebas<\/strong>. Cuando esto ocurre, los usuarios tienen que o bien encontrar la manera de evitar usar el c\u00f3digo defectuoso (\u00abbuggy\u00bb) o bien conseguir un parche de los creadores del c\u00f3digo.<\/p>\n<h2>Un poco de historia<\/h2>\n<p>Aunque normalmente los bugs s\u00f3lo causan fallos en el sistema, su impacto puede ser mucho m\u00e1s serio. Un art\u00edculo de <em><strong>Wired News<\/strong> <\/em>sobre <strong>los 10 peores bugs en la historia<\/strong>, revel\u00f3 que los bugs hab\u00edan generado enormes explosiones, sondas espaciales inutilizables \u00a0e incluso causado la muerte.<\/p>\n<ul>\n<li>En <strong>1982<\/strong>, por ejemplo, un sistema que controlaba la tuber\u00eda de gas del Transiberiano (presuntamente implantado por la CIA) caus\u00f3 <strong>la explosi\u00f3n no nuclear m\u00e1s grande de la historia<\/strong>.<\/li>\n<li>Entre<strong> 1985 y 1987<\/strong>, un bug en un aparato de radiaci\u00f3n para usos m\u00e9dicos llamado <em><strong>\u00abrace condition\u00bb<\/strong><\/em>, result\u00f3 en un reparto de <strong>dosis letales de radiaci\u00f3n,<\/strong> matando a cinco personas e hiriendo a otras.<\/li>\n<li>M\u00e1s recientemente, en 2005, Toyota recogi\u00f3 160.000 coches (el Prius) porque un bug causaba que <strong>se encendiesen las luces de aviso y los motores se detuviesen sin ninguna causa aparente.<\/strong><\/li>\n<\/ul>\n<h2>Conclusi\u00f3n<\/h2>\n<p>La aparici\u00f3n de bugs no es nada nueva. Siempre viene relacionada con la imperfecci\u00f3n del ser humano, la complejidad del problema y la responsabilidad en aplicarla. Cuando un programa controla <strong>aparatos peligrosos como control a\u00e9reo, bal\u00edstico y espacial<\/strong> o gestiona material peligroso, <strong>el m\u00e1s m\u00ednimo detalle cuenta<\/strong> para que no se convierta en una cat\u00e1strofe de magnitudes tremendas.<\/p>\n<p>&nbsp;<\/p>\n","protected":false},"excerpt":{"rendered":"<p>En el mundillo de IT, un \u00abbug\u00bb es un error en un programa. Se trata de un t\u00e9rmino que se utiliza con mucha frecuencia. Hoy te contamos un poco m\u00e1s sobre \u00e9l.<\/p>\n","protected":false},"author":2,"featured_media":9772,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"footnotes":""},"categories":[88],"tags":[293,346],"yst_prominent_words":[3298,3295,3294,708,973,3293,3297,2611,687,3299,3014,3238,2427,3300,1825,2404,818,2432],"class_list":["post-2754","post","type-post","status-publish","format-standard","has-post-thumbnail","hentry","category-actualidad","tag-bug","tag-error"],"acf":[],"_links":{"self":[{"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/posts\/2754","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/comments?post=2754"}],"version-history":[{"count":9,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/posts\/2754\/revisions"}],"predecessor-version":[{"id":9776,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/posts\/2754\/revisions\/9776"}],"wp:featuredmedia":[{"emb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/media\/9772"}],"wp:attachment":[{"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/media?parent=2754"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/categories?post=2754"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/tags?post=2754"},{"taxonomy":"yst_prominent_words","embeddable":true,"href":"https:\/\/clouding.io\/blog\/wp-json\/wp\/v2\/yst_prominent_words?post=2754"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}